Even reading Berman's blog I could tell there were things IT must have said that Berman was leaving out. This is all media hype. Berman and the other media hounds look at places such as this site and see that everyone talks about Lee. So how do you create controversy. Hmm, let's make it so that IT does not like Lee and does not start him because he is trying to justify Jeffries. All you have to do is omit the positive statements that IT makes about Lee and highlight the negative statements, and the result is you get fans calling IT racist for not starting Lee. Everyone grabs papers trying to read what new slight IT has said against Lee today, and Berman and his crew stay happy.

The whole thing is really pathetic. IT drafted Lee and plays him about 30 mins a game. He gives Lee every opportunity to shine. The reason that he does not start Lee is two-fold. First, there are holes in Lee's game. Lee cannot guard SFs and sometimes gets overpowered by PF. Plus, Lee does not have Fyre's jumpshot, so when Curry passes out of the double team, that is one less option for the offense. Second, Lee is vital to the second unit. Lee is just as effective coming off the bench as starting and provides energy to the second unit. In IT's mind, there is no pressing need to start Lee. You might disagree with that but this attempt by the media and some fans to create this great controversy over this issue is blown out of proportion. The last thing we need is these players to start becoming jealous of each other over minutes and dwelling on this issue does nothing but fuel the possibility that will occur.

The biggest story for the Knicks this season is the emergence of Eddy Curry. The second biggest story is the development of David Lee. He's become one of the best rebounders in the league and is developing an offensive game. He plays smart on o, making the good pass and using judgment on shot selection. As time goes by, his offense will get better. Hopefully, he'll develop on the defensive side, too.

Lee's a smart guy and a hard worker. He knows what he needs to do to continue developing his game. So I expect to see him continue to improve to the point where he becomes one of the top 4's in the league.
